Walking Pads For Under Desk

It's difficult to take your daily steps in if you have a desk job. But you can boost your steps in the comfort of your home office by using a small treadmill under your desk or a walking pad.

These foldable desk treadmill and quiet mini treadmills are easy to set up and easily be tucked away under furniture. The most important factor to consider is the amount of function you want from your walking mat.

1. Time and Health

Walking pads for under desk are a common way to add movement into workdays that are otherwise sedentary. They're compact and quiet, as well as easy to use. They are also generally less expensive than treadmills and require less space. But what exactly are they and how do you know which one is best for you? This guide will cover everything you need to know about the new office exercise tool.

A walking pad is essentially an extremely small, portable treadmill that you can place under your desk while working. They're designed to be a compact and flexible alternative to traditional treadmills and do not typically have a lot of running capabilities.

These devices are often used by people who want to exercise more while working from home or the office, but who cannot manage regular exercise during the daytime. In addition to helping you increase the amount of steps you do, they can boost your mood, increase your metabolism, and help reduce back pain (via Healthline).

If you're considering purchasing a walking pad it is important to know what features to look for. Some models are simple and provide only the essentials. They could have a space-saving design or a remote control that allows you to control the speed. For instance the Orbit Starlite SL2 does not have tilt adjustment, only limited speeds and no programming.

Some are more complicated with a variety of programs and a variety of speeds. They also have other features such as a remote, safety key, and smartphone holders. The higher-end models tend to have more features, but your budget and needs must be considered.

It's best to choose a treadmill with an average speed of 12km/h. A majority of people can use this to meet their daily running or walking requirements. It's also a great option for those who would like to run or jog during your work.

It's also worth checking if the treadmill is quiet while using it. If not, it might be an issue for some users who need to focus on their work while using the treadmill. Some models have wheels that make it easier to move and to store when not in use.

2. Space

Walking pads are a great way to incorporate cardio into your day without taking up much floor space. Some people put them beneath the desk to allow them to walk while working, and others simply switch the pad to their chair after they've finished working to catch up on their favorite TV shows without feeling like they've wasted time.

These treadmills under desks come with quiet motors, which means that they're not disruptive or distracting to other people in the office. In fact, some of them are described as an "mini-treadmill for your office" by TikTok fitness influencers as they're great for combining working and walking. Additionally, they're portable and easily foldable so that you can keep one in your home or take it to the office with you.

The most commonly used type of under-desk walking pad is made by a company known as WalkingPad that offers different models to select from. Some of them have a remote control, while others are simple and easy to set up. Some come with a LED display that shows your speed, distance, and calories burned. This makes them an ideal choice for those who are looking for a way to track their progress while walking.

When selecting a pad for walking be sure to look at the dimensions when it's folded up and rolled away so that you can locate a place to store it when not in use. Some of them are small enough to fold under your desk, while others are equipped with wheels, so you can move them around your room easily. If you're in limited space in your home you should consider a model that can fold up and down in an angle of 180 degrees so that it occupies less space.

When you've found the perfect walking pad that fits under your desk, you're ready to use it! In just a few seconds to fold it up and connect it you can exercise at the same time as you're working. You don't have to worry about the gloomy weather or a crowded traffic jams anymore and you can carry working as usual even when your workload is piling up.

4. Other Features

Walking pads aren't as effective and have slower maximum speeds than treadmills. They are, therefore, the best choice for those who would like to increase their activity while working from home. They also require much less space, which makes them the ideal option for those living in smaller living quarters. Many models can fold down and fit under desks, sofas and beds when not in use.

WalkingPad's walk pad, for example, could be folded up to 180 degrees, and was only 4.7 inch thick. This is a remarkable feat for a device this size. It makes it easy to take it home and store it when not in use. It also has two wheels on the front of the machine, which allow for easy rolling across floors.

Other features that might be appealing to some customers include the ability to alter the height of the unit, the capability to move it up and down, and to control the speed using a remote. Some models come with a feature that adjusts the speed according to the location of your feet on the mat. The most effective model we tested was the X21 double-fold treadmill for under desk use is equipped with an HD display and operation panel that can reach speeds of up to 7.4 mph.

In the end, the benefits of treadmills under desks are numerous and are well worth the investment for those who regularly work at a computer and wish to improve their health. They can aid in preventing back pain, fatigue and other health issues related to sitting for long periods of time, and also reduce calories and improve blood circulation.
